Before carrying out maintenance or storage, always allow the equipment to cool. 

- Clean the station’s screen with a glass 
cleaner or  a damp cloth.

- Use a damp cloth to clean the casing and 

the tool. Alcohol can only be used when 
cleaning the metal parts.

- Periodically check that the metal parts of 

the tool/stand are clean so that the station 
can detect when the tool is in the stand. 

- Maintain tip surface clean and tinned prior 

to storage in order to avoid tip oxidation.  
Rusty and dirty surfaces reduce heat 
transfer to the solder joint.

- Periodically check all cables, tubes and 
filters to ensure proper solder suction.
